Abstract
In 2021, both the Sustainable Markets Initiative and the Investor Leadership Network, along with other key private sector organization such as GFANZ, called for an urgent focus by policymakers on ways to rapidly scale up the mobilization of private capital in emerging markets via blended finance. The recommendations presented here represent accelerated momentum around achieving this goal through various official channels, including inclusion in the G7 Carbis Bay Communique, the G20 Finance Ministers Communique in February 20223, and recent statements by US Treasury Secretary Janet Yellen. Though the scaling of this kind of investment has long been a significant
development challenge, the urgency of the climate crisis requires immediate action on this front to reduce existing emissions in the developing world, ensure the primacy of clean energy in the future development of countries in emerging markets, and to ensure critical funding for adaptation and resilience for those countries both most vulnerable and least responsible for the worst effects of climate change.
